The process of manipulating data is achieving the required objectives and results are called data processing.
Activities in data processing
Following activities involved in data processing
Data Capturing
The procedure of record the data in some form is called data capturing. Data is captured before it can be processed. Data may be recorded on source documents. Data can also be given directly to the computer through input devices.
Data manipulating
The process of applying different operations on data is called data manipulation. The following operations can be performed on data
Classifying
The process of organizing data into classes or group is called classifying.
Calculations
The method of applying arithmetic operations on data is called calculations.
Sorting
The process in which data is arranged in a logical sequence is called sorting.
Summarizing
The reducing of large amount of data in a more concise and usable form is called summarizing.
Managing Output Result
Following activities are involved in data managing output result
Storage
In which retaining data for future use is called data storage.
Retrieval
Accessing or fetching the stored data is called retrieval of data.
Communication
The transferring of data from one location to another location is called communication.
Reproducing
Copying or duplicating data is called reproduction of data.

A computer process that simply have to change the data into information and meaningful knowledge. The processing in most of cases is supposed to be automated or executing on a computer. As data are most helpful when well-presented and in fact informative, data-processing systems are often referred to as the information systems to emphasize their practicality. Nonetheless, both of the terms are roughly synonymous, performing alike conversions; data-processing systems characteristically manipulate raw data into information, and similarly information systems typically take raw data as an input to produce information as output.
In general, the term data processing can simply be applied to any process that converts the data from one format to another format, although the data conversion would be the more logical and correct term. From this viewpoint, the data processing becomes a process of converting the information into the data and also the converting of data back into information. The only difference is that the conversion doesn't require a question or query to be answered.
